Location

Nestled in the picturesque village of Burgh Castle, Holly Haven offers a unique blend of tranquil countryside living with the convenience of nearby amenities. Situated along High Road, this charming location is just a short drive from the bustling seaside town of Great Yarmouth, known for its beautiful beaches, historic pier, and vibrant entertainment options. Surrounded by scenic countryside and within walking distance to the historic Burgh Castle Roman Fort, residents can enjoy breathtaking views of the River Waveney and expansive marshlands, perfect for nature walks, birdwatching, and outdoor activities. Holly Haven’s prime location provides easy access to the Norfolk Broads National Park, a haven for boating enthusiasts and nature lovers alike. With excellent transport links to Norwich and the wider Norfolk area, this idyllic spot is perfect for those seeking a peaceful retreat with all the benefits of modern living close by.

High Road

Upon entering through the porch, the entrance hall welcomes you to explore the expansive layout of this home. The ground floor features three reception rooms, including a grand 25ft lounge with a gas flame effect fire, ideal for relaxation and entertainment. The open-plan kitchen/dining room is a focal point of the house, boasting a range of fitted wall and base units, integrated appliances, and sliding doors leading to the rear garden.

The accommodation continues with three well-appointed bedrooms, offering ample space and natural light. The master bedroom, found upstairs, features an ensuite bathroom and built-in wardrobe space, providing privacy and convenience. The family bathroom exudes modern elegance with a four-piece suite, complete with premium fixtures and finishes.

Externally, the property impresses with its front garden laid to turf, well-established shrubs, and ample parking spaces on the driveway leading to the double garage. The fully enclosed rear garden is a serene retreat, featuring a lush lawn, mature shrubs, flower beds, and a raised hard standing patio area. Additionally, a separate out-building with power and lighting presents various possibilities for use, such as a gym, workshop, or annexe.
